Roger Cook

We are very sorry to have to report the recent death of Roger Cook, who was a longstanding member of Blaby Bridge Club.

Roger had been unwell for quite some time. He was Treasurer of the Club for several years. In addition he was a stalwart member of the Blaby League A team and played with a number of partners. He had a long bridge partnership with Marjorie Gilbertson and more recently played regularly with Gerry Bucciero, with whom he played in a number of county competitions. He also played with Dave Pollard in various county events, including the Pairs League.

Away from bridge, Roger was also a member of the Leicestershire Footpath Association and walked regularly while his health permitted. In addition, he and his wife helped to raise money for LOROS over many years.

We are very sad to report that Neil died on  Tuesday 2 July   aged 88.  He leaves his wife Pat and two children Michael and Angela.
Neil was a youth member of the LCBA when he was at University.  They moved to Blaby in 1961 with their two very young children and Neil and Pat began a long association with Blaby Bridge Club.  Neil served on the Committee for many years and was Chairman from 1984 to 1994.  Neil and Pat played for the Blaby teams in the Leicestershire League and many other County competitions. 

Neil also played an important role in the LCBA he has been Vice Chairman, Chairman, Tournament Secretary for 21 years and Master Points Secretary since 2004.  Pat was Membership Secretary for 25 years and also Minutes Secretary.  At their AGM in 2020 the LCBA nominated Neil and Pat for the prestigious Dimmie Fleming Award for the outstanding contribution to the development of Bridge.  The EBU confirmed this award and photographs of the presentation can be seen in the February 2021 edition of the Bridge magazine and on our Website.

Neil also was involved in the Chess world with Oadby Chess Club.

Despite his ill health and retirement from the Committee Neil continued to keep an eye on Blaby’s progress and he was always on hand for advice.  He will be greatly missed

End of League Season Report

All matches in our  two teams' league Divisions 2 and 3 have been completed.

Blaby A ended the season with a 6 - 14 loss to league winners, Melton. However, they have had a very good season finishing in 3rd place in Divison Two with a record of 6 wins, a draw and 3 losses.

In contrast, Blaby B ended the season with a great win against County BC Golf, 12 - 8. However, despite winning their last two matches they finished in 5th place in Division 3. They won 4 matches and lost 6.

The Club

The Club was founded in 1947 by Nora and Harold Toon. Both were keen bowls players so the Bridge Club had until recently used Blaby Bowling Club as its premises apart from the summer months when bowls took precedence.

We now play at the County Bridge Club premises, St Oswald, St Oswald Road (off Aikman Avenue) LE3 6RJ..

We play every Tuesday starting at 7:00pm prompt. Visitors are always welcome.
